BATTERY-POWERED PERCUSSIVE MASSAGE DEVICE

1. A battery-powered percussive massage device comprising:

  • a main enclosure having a cylindrical bore, the cylindrical bore extending along a longitudinal axis;

    a motor positioned within the main enclosure, the motor having a rotatable shaft, the shaft having a central axis of rotation, the central axis of rotation of the shaft perpendicular to the longitudinal axis of the cylindrical bore, the motor extending perpendicularly away from the longitudinal axis in a first direction;

    a crank coupled to the shaft, the crank including a pivot, the pivot offset from the central axis of the shaft;

    a reciprocating linkage having a first end coupled to the crank and having a second end;

    a piston having a first end and a second end, the first end of the piston coupled to the second end of the reciprocating linkage, the piston positioned within the cylindrical bore of the enclosure and constrained to move only along the longitudinal axis of the cylindrical bore;

    an applicator head having a first end and a second end, the first end of the applicator head removably coupled to the second end of the piston, the second end of the applicator head exposed outside the cylindrical bore;

    a cylindrical battery assembly receiving enclosure extending from the main enclosure in a second direction perpendicular to the longitudinal axis, the second direction opposite the first direction; and

    a battery assembly positionable in the battery assembly receiving enclosure and removably secured to the battery assembly receiving enclosure such that a first portion of the battery assembly is positioned within the battery assembly receiving enclosure and a second portion of the battery assembly extends from the battery assembly receiving enclosure as a handle that is oriented perpendicularly to the longitudinal axis, the second portion of the battery assembly comprising a cylindrical outer gripping surface configured to be gripped by one hand to control the percussive massage device.
